首页
/ Masa模组汉化实战全攻略:从安装部署到深度定制的完整指南

Masa模组汉化实战全攻略:从安装部署到深度定制的完整指南

2026-04-17 08:22:56作者:钟日瑜

一、直面Masa模组的语言痛点

当你在Minecraft中安装了功能强大的Masa系列模组,却发现满屏英文界面如同天书——复杂的配置项、专业的技术术语、晦涩的操作提示,让这些本应提升游戏体验的工具变成了使用障碍。建筑爱好者面对Litematica的蓝图编辑功能无从下手,技术玩家因Itemscroller的快捷操作说明费解而效率低下,多人协作时Syncmatica的同步选项更是让团队成员望而生畏。这正是Masa模组汉化资源包要解决的核心问题:消除语言壁垒,让每个玩家都能充分释放这些模组的强大潜力。

二、解密汉化资源包的核心价值

模组功能三维解析

模组名称 玩家痛点 核心功能 汉化收益
Litematica 建筑蓝图参数复杂难懂 三维结构编辑与复制 直观掌握蓝图创建流程,建筑效率提升40%
Itemscroller 物品操作快捷键记不住 智能物品栏管理系统 轻松使用高级排序与快速转移功能
Malilib 配置项专业术语太多 统一模组配置框架 理解每个参数含义,精准个性化设置
Minihud 技术数据显示混乱 游戏状态监控面板 准确读取坐标、帧率等关键信息
Tweakeroo 优化选项不知如何组合 游戏体验增强工具集 充分利用100+调整项定制游戏体验
Syncmatica 多人协作同步规则复杂 建筑数据共享系统 降低团队沟通成本,协作效率提升60%
Litematica-printer 自动构建参数难以设置 蓝图自动生成工具 轻松掌握复杂建筑的自动化构建流程

汉化包工作原理:语言替换的精妙设计

想象Minecraft的文本系统是一个大型图书馆,每个模组都有自己的"英文书籍"。汉化资源包就像是一套"中文译本",当游戏需要显示文本时,会优先查阅这些译本。这种设计之所以高效,源于三个关键优势:

  1. 非侵入式修改:无需修改模组本身代码,通过资源包系统实现文本替换,避免兼容性问题
  2. 多语言并行支持:同时提供简繁体中文版本,满足不同地区玩家需求
  3. 模块化结构:每个模组的翻译独立成文件,便于维护和更新

为什么采用这种设计?

Minecraft的资源包系统本质上是一个"覆盖"机制,高优先级的资源会替换低优先级的默认资源。这种设计允许玩家在不修改游戏核心文件的前提下,定制包括文本在内的各种资源,既保证了安全性,又提供了极大的灵活性。

三、三步完成汉化包部署实施

准备工作

确保已安装Masa系列模组,且游戏版本与模组版本匹配。需要准备的环境:

  • Minecraft 1.16.5+(根据模组版本调整)
  • 已安装所有Masa核心模组
  • 至少50MB可用存储空间

部署汉化包

目标:将汉化包正确安装到游戏中并验证功能

操作步骤:

  1. 获取汉化包文件 将汉化包文件夹复制到Minecraft的resourcepacks目录:

    • Windows系统:导航至 .minecraft/resourcepacks
    • Mac系统:前往 ~/Library/Application Support/minecraft/resourcepacks

    [!TIP] 检查点:确认文件夹名称为"masa-mods-chinese",且直接放置在resourcepacks目录下,避免嵌套在子文件夹中。

  2. 在游戏中启用资源包 启动Minecraft → 进入"选项" → 打开"资源包"界面 → 在左侧"可用资源包"列表中找到"masa-mods-chinese" → 点击箭头将其移至右侧"已选择资源包"列表

  3. 调整加载优先级 将汉化包拖动至资源包列表顶部位置 → 点击"完成"按钮保存设置

验证方法: 返回游戏主界面,按默认快捷键 M 打开Malilib配置菜单,确认界面文字已显示为中文。如未生效,请检查资源包位置和优先级设置。

[!WARNING] 新手常见误区:将汉化包解压到resourcepacks目录后,形成了"resourcepacks/masa-mods-chinese/masa-mods-chinese"这样的嵌套结构,导致游戏无法识别资源包。正确做法是确保汉化包根目录直接包含en_us、zh_cn等文件夹。

四、深度定制个性化汉化内容

定制前准备

目标:获取汉化包源码并做好修改准备

操作步骤:

  1. 克隆项目仓库

    git clone https://gitcode.com/gh_mirrors/ma/masa-mods-chinese
    cd masa-mods-chinese
    
  2. 了解文件结构

    masa-mods-chinese/
    ├── en_us/          # 英文原版文本(作为翻译参考)
    ├── zh_cn/          # 简体中文翻译文件
    ├── zh_tw/          # 繁体中文翻译文件
    ├── generate.py     # 资源包生成脚本
    └── rename.py       # 文件重命名工具
    
  3. 备份原始文件

    # 创建翻译文件备份
    cp -r zh_cn zh_cn_backup
    

[!TIP] 建议使用专业代码编辑器(如VS Code)打开JSON文件,这些工具能提供语法高亮和错误检查,避免格式问题。

实施定制修改

目标:修改Minihud模组的特定翻译内容

操作步骤:

  1. 定位目标文件 打开 zh_cn/minihud.json 文件,这是Minihud模组的简体中文翻译文件

  2. 修改翻译内容 找到需要调整的条目,例如:

    // 原翻译
    "minihud.config.general.hud_scale": "HUD 缩放",
    
    // 修改为更易懂的表达
    "minihud.config.general.hud_scale": "界面缩放比例",
    
  3. 验证JSON格式 保存文件前确保JSON格式正确,特别注意:

    • 键值对之间用逗号分隔
    • 字符串使用双引号
    • 不要有多余的逗号
    • 大括号要正确配对

生成与应用定制包

目标:将修改后的文件生成为可用的资源包

操作步骤:

  1. 运行生成脚本

    # 生成资源包结构
    python generate.py
    
    # 重命名生成的资源包(根据需要修改版本号)
    python rename.py
    
  2. 部署定制包 将生成的资源包复制到Minecraft的resourcepacks目录,按照前面介绍的方法启用

  3. 验证定制效果 启动游戏,打开Minihud配置界面,确认修改后的文本已正确显示

[!WARNING] 安全提示:修改JSON文件时,任何语法错误都可能导致游戏加载资源包失败。建议每次修改后先在游戏中测试,确认无误后再进行下一处修改。

五、系统化排障与支持方案

汉化内容未生效

症状:启用资源包后界面仍显示英文

可能原因

  1. 资源包放置位置不正确
  2. 资源包未在游戏中启用
  3. 资源包优先级不够高
  4. 游戏缓存未刷新

分级处理方案

处理级别 操作步骤 适用场景
基础排查 检查resourcepacks目录,确保汉化包直接放置于此 首次安装后未生效
中级解决 进入资源包设置,确认汉化包已移至"已选择"列表 已安装但未启用
高级处理 将汉化包拖动至资源包列表顶部,确保优先级最高 多个资源包冲突
终极方案 重启游戏,或删除.minecraft/cache目录后重试 缓存导致的加载问题

部分内容显示英文

症状:界面大部分中文,但某些新功能仍显示英文

可能原因

  1. 汉化包版本过旧,未包含最新模组内容
  2. 模组版本与汉化包不匹配
  3. 特定功能的翻译条目缺失

分级处理方案

处理级别 操作步骤 适用场景
基础排查 检查汉化包是否为最新版本 长期未更新汉化包
中级解决 确认模组版本与汉化包支持版本一致 刚更新模组后出现问题
高级处理 手动添加缺失的翻译条目到对应JSON文件 熟悉JSON编辑的用户

启用汉化包后游戏崩溃

症状:启用汉化包后游戏无法启动或闪退

可能原因

  1. JSON文件格式错误
  2. 汉化包与其他资源包冲突
  3. 文件权限问题

分级处理方案

处理级别 操作步骤 适用场景
基础排查 使用在线JSON验证工具检查文件格式 修改过翻译文件后
中级解决 禁用其他所有资源包,仅启用汉化包测试 多个资源包共存时
高级处理 检查文件权限,确保游戏有读取权限 Linux或Mac系统中
终极方案 删除并重新获取汉化包文件 上述方法均无效时

六、专业维护与贡献建议

汉化包维护最佳实践

  1. 建立版本跟踪

    • 记录所使用的Masa模组版本
    • 定期检查汉化包更新(建议每月一次)
    • 使用Git管理自定义修改,便于版本回溯
  2. 保持同步更新

    • 当模组更新后,及时更新对应的汉化包
    • 使用 update_origin.py 脚本同步原版文本
    python update_origin.py
    
    • 对比更新前后的差异,重点翻译新增内容
  3. 优化翻译质量

    • 保持专业术语的一致性(如"HUD"统一译为"界面")
    • 对复杂功能添加注释说明
    • 定期通读翻译内容,提升流畅度

参与汉化贡献

如果你发现翻译错误或未翻译的内容,欢迎通过项目贡献机制提交改进:

  1. 详细记录问题位置(模组名称、配置项路径)
  2. 提供建议的翻译文本
  3. 通过项目Issue系统提交反馈

通过这种方式,你不仅能解决自己遇到的问题,还能帮助整个社区提升汉化质量,让更多玩家受益于Masa模组的强大功能。

Masa模组汉化不仅仅是语言的转换,更是游戏体验的全面升级。通过本指南提供的方法,你不仅能够顺利实现模组的中文显示,还能根据个人需求定制汉化内容,让这些强大的工具真正为你所用。无论是建筑大师还是技术专家,汉化后的Masa模组都将成为你Minecraft旅程中不可或缺的得力助手。

登录后查看全文
热门项目推荐
相关项目推荐